    The New Learning Institute interviews "leading thinkers and researchers who are examining the role that digital media plays in young people's lives. Mimi Ito, John Seely Brown, Henry Jenkins, Diana Rhoten, James Gee, Nichole Pinkard, and Katie Salen all see digital media - social networks, online games and media production - as the transformational tools of the 21st century."

    Hargittai, E. (2010). Digital Na(t)ives? Variation in Internet Skills and Uses among Members of the "Net Generation". Sociological Inquiry. 80(1):92-113. "People who have grown up with digital media are often assumed to be universally savvy with information and communication technologies. Such assumptions are rarely grounded in empirical evidence, however. This article draws on unique data with information about a diverse group of young adults' Internet uses and skills to suggest that even when controlling for Internet access and experiences, people differ in their online abilities and activities."

    Schoology is a free web-based learning management system (LMS) built on a social network. Schoology leverages the familiarity of popular social media tools to improve communication and collaboration.
